Table Of ContentCHAPTERS Introduction to Computing 1 1: The PIC Microcontrollers: History and Features 23 2: PIC Architecture & Assembly Language Programming 39 3: Branch, Call, and Time Delay Loop 97 4: PIC I/O Port Programming 129 5: Arithmetic, Logic Instructions, and Programs 155 6: Bank Switching, Table Processing, Macros, and Modules 193 7: PIC Programming in C 251 8: PIC18F Hardware Connection and ROM Loaders 299 9: PIC18 Timer Programming in Assembly and C 335 10: PIC18 Serial Port Programming in Assembly and C 387 11: Interrupt Programming in Assembly and C 423 12: LCD and Keyboard Interfacing 473 13: ADC, DAC, and Sensor Interfacing 499 14: Using Flash and EEPROM Memories for Data Storage 529 15: CCP and ECCP Programming 569 16: SPI Protocol and DS1306 RTC Interfacing 603 17: Motor Control: Relay, PWM, DC, and Stepper Motors 635 APPENDICES A: PIC18 Instructions: Format and Description 673 B: Basics of Wire Wrapping 721 C: IC Technology and System Design Issues 725 D: Flowcharts and Pseudocode 745 E: PIC18 Primer for x86 and 8051 Programmers 750 F: ASCII Codes 752 G: Assemblers, Development Resources, and Suppliers 754 H: Data Sheets 756
SynopsisFor courses in Embedded System Design, Microcontroller's Software & Hardware, Microprocessor Interfacing, Microprocessor Assembly Language Programming, Peripheral Interfacing, Senior Project Design, Embedded System Programming with C. PIC Microcontroller and Embedded Systems offers a systematic approach to PIC programming and interfacing using Assembly and C languages . Offering numerous examples and a step-by-step approach, it covers both the Assembly and C programming languages and devotes separate chapters to interfacing with peripherals such as Timers, LCD, Serial Ports, Interrupts, Motors and more.
